2016-07-08 161 views
0

基本上我想添加一个快捷键在注释代码上写我的符号和当前数据+时间,以便将来查看何时以及由谁更改代码!我在网上搜索,我发现打开KeyBinding.json文件的选项要么从工具>修改键盘快捷方式或文件>首选项>键盘快捷方式打开.. 但我没有在我的菜单中提供任一选项或子菜单。在Visual Studio 2013中自定义键盘快捷键

+0

KeyBinding.json适用于Visual Studio代码,不适用于Visual Studio 2013. –

回答

0

你可以用我Visual Commander扩展来创建这样的命令,并指定一个快捷方式:

Sub Run(DTE As DTE2, package As Package) Implements ICommand.Run 
    Dim textSelection As EnvDTE.TextSelection 
    textSelection = CType(DTE.ActiveDocument.Selection(), EnvDTE.TextSelection) 
    textSelection.Text = "My sign " + System.DateTime.Now.ToLongDateString() + " " + 
     System.DateTime.Now.ToLongTimeString() 
End Sub 
+0

它正在工作!感谢您的答复 – Aisha

0

有Visual Studio的一个扩展,它能够在Visual Studio IDE使用宏

Macros for Visual Studio

,具有一定的方便功能,如以下

  • 录制和播放活动文档操作和Visual Studio IDE 命令

  • 回放多次

  • 管理和使用宏资源管理坚持宏

  • 分配键盘绑定到任何宏观

  • 记录为调用VS DTE API的JavaScript文件的宏

  • 在Visual Studio中DTE智能感知

  • 停止播放
  • 示例宏

但是从菜单>工具>宏>宏资源管理您可以记录您的自定义宏,也大量的间宏编辑预定义的宏可以找到插入日期&时间插入日期宏根据您的要求。

希望它有帮助。快乐编码!

相关问题